Cryptographic Token Privacy — Zero Identity Link
When you order, GeneOS generates a unique 32-character cryptographic token. This token is the ONLY link between you and your genetic data — your name, date of birth, and personal details are never stored alongside your DNA. Even we cannot look up your genome by name.

You hold your token. Your data is yours.

A Chatbot Can Sound Certain.
It Cannot Produce a Reproducible Clinical Assessment.

Generic chat tools predict the next plausible sentence. They do not normalize a patient record, enforce evidence eligibility, reconcile variants against active medications and biomarkers, or leave a source-linked decision trail. That is how a polished answer becomes a clinical horoscope.

Generic Chat Layer

Fluent output without a patient model

A general-purpose chatbot can summarize a paper or generate a plausible protocol. It cannot reliably establish whether that output applies to this patient, this phenotype, this medication list, or this lab state.

  • Accepts unstructured prompts instead of a normalized patient record.
  • Cannot distinguish scoreable evidence from research-only context.
  • Has no deterministic phenotype, medication, or safety gate.
  • Cannot prove the same inputs will produce the same assessment.
  • Leaves clinicians with prose, not an auditable decision path.
GeneOS Clinical Intelligence

Patient-specific evidence architecture before language generation

GeneOS builds the assessment first. Hypatia then explains a structured result that has already been constrained by the patient’s genomic, biomarker, medication, condition, and intervention context.
